Job Description
CSCI is seeking an experienced Defense Agencies Initiative (DAI) Expert to support our DoW and Defense Agency clients. This role requires deep hands‑on expertise operating the DAI ERP solution, with strong functional knowledge of federal financials, workflows, and reporting. The ideal candidate will have experience supporting DAI implementations or sustainment efforts across Defense agencies, with the ability to troubleshoot issues, evaluate capabilities, and guide stakeholders through system functionality and best practices.
Responsibilities- Serve as the subject matter expert (SME) for DAI, functionality, workflows, and financial modules (Order to Cash (O2C), Cost Accounting (CA), Procure to Pay (P2P), Budget to Report (B2R)).
- Assist to define DAI setups, user roles, and business processes to meet mission and compliance needs.
- Support financial managers and end users in navigating DAI, submitting transactions, troubleshooting errors, and understanding system behaviors.
- Analyze financial data extracted from DAI to support budget formulation, execution, reconciliation, and financial reporting.
- Document system changes, configuration updates, standard operating procedures (SOPs), and functional requirements.
- Provide training, job aids, and guidance to government users, ensuring accurate and compliant use of DAI functionality.
- Collaborate with cross‑functional teams, including system owners, financial staff, auditors, and integration partners, to maintain alignment and resolve issues.
- Support audit readiness efforts by validating financial system outputs, ensuring appropriate controls, and assisting with documentation and evidence requests.
- Recommend enhancements to financial workflows, reporting capabilities, and system usage to improve operational effectiveness.
